Transaction 75877fc71e3bc9b3dac6ece47198295ac62c84e2b6ce291989c50c571592fb12
1 Input
1 Output
-
75877fc71e3bc9b3dac6ece47198295ac62c84e2b6ce291989c50c571592fb12:0
- value
- 2664985
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1bc9f677bfedf31bad6997965e0782bdbef2b59 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P3BoxvZCQWEJQ1J4s6JKrzX7nwv2ZJrPz